| How to Submit |
Submission can be made by clicking the link at the end of this page, filling out the form, and emailing your research document to ugradjournal@gmail.com (both of these steps must be taken).
We accept any articles submitted by any West Chester University Undergraduate so long as the research for the article took place within the past calendar or academic year. Other articles can be submitted but publishing is at the discression of the Editor-in-Chief.
In addition to full-length articles, we also accept shorter articles discussing research that is currently underway but not yet completed. We are currently accepting work from Graduate Students interested in publishing.
| Submission Guidelines |
All submissions must include a cover page. The cover page does not have to be formatted in any particular way but must include the following information (you may simply list the relevant information if you wish):
COVER PAGE MUST INCLUDE:
The Title of the research
Identify what Citation format is being used. The format must be an accepted format for your discipline (ie. (MLA, APA, Chicago, ACS, etc)
List the names of all authors (including professors) in the following format with the primary author indicated:
Primary: Joseph A. Banks, Student - West chester University of Pennsylvania
John B. Smith, Ph.D, MS, BA - West Chester University of Pennsylvania
Emily Todd, Psy.D, MA, MS, AS - Northwestern University
Alexander Lemming, MD, AA, FAACS - Philadelphia Medical College
Include a table of contents including the titles of all headings and subheadings
The contact information for two (and no more) authors
Indicate when and where the research was conducted (in a class, for an internship, senior seminar, for funzies, etc)
A BRIEF description of the research
6 (no more) keywords or phrases
Department, major, college, and class standing of the PRINCIPAL AUTHOR
Academic programs relevant to the study (PPD, Pre-medical, BS.Ed, Honors College etc)
A Full abstract (no more than 300 words) - Please keep this at the end of the page
funding reference (if any)
acknowledgments (if any)
